[SI-LIST] Re: How to place the AC coupling capacitor of the serdes?

Back in the early days of Fibre Channel we debated this. It turns out that
there was an additional, non signal integrity argument: Suppose that you
were to accidentally short the signal pins of a driver-connected cable to
ground; some drivers (particularly those that were similar to PECL) may be
damaged by the excess dc current. Shorting the pins of a receiver-connected
cable to ground was less likely to damage the part.
This argument notwithstanding, FC-PI mandated dc-blocking the receiver.

> Dear si-listers:
> AC coupling per the PCI Express Base Specification Revision 1.0a,
> section 4.3.1.2 dictates AC coupling to be placed as
> close as practical to the transmitter buffer.=20
> We consider that the AC cap is used to ensure the DC bias levels of the
> transmitted signal do not adversely
> affect the receiver,and most of time place it clsoe to the receiver
> side.Why the PCIe requires to put it on the TX side?
> Is it differ from different serdes interface?
